Transaction 34f41a3b81fa2338ba9192c4c03bc2969490184b88fe044b03de728603ecf5a1

1 Input
2 Outputs
  • 34f41a3b81fa2338ba9192c4c03bc2969490184b88fe044b03de728603ecf5a1:0
  • value  12600000
    address  12o1pihbVWA3WKLywHKgh67iN3F2Vsf4aL
  • 34f41a3b81fa2338ba9192c4c03bc2969490184b88fe044b03de728603ecf5a1:1
  • value  174735175
    address  bc1qw6gl2cth0y4fs93w7wmlv97kl429s33y98jgmc